Studies on the FTO gene and diet indicate that common variants (e.g., rs9939609) are robustly associated with higher BMI and obesity risk. Some research suggests that dietary composition—such as higher protein intake or lower fat—may attenuate the genetic effect, but findings are inconsistent and not yet clinically actionable. The strongest evidence comes from GWAS linking FTO to adiposity, while gene-diet interaction studies often lack replication and have small effect sizes. Direct-to-consumer tests frequently overstate the practical relevance. Therefore, current evidence does not support personalized diet recommendations based solely on FTO genotype. A balanced, evidence-based dietary pattern remains the best approach. Safety note: No direct risks, but avoid drastic dietary changes without professional guidance.
